Why Do People Mod Skyrim So Much?
The Elder Scrolls V: Skyrim, a fantasy action role-playing game developed by Bethesda Game Studios, has been a phenomenon since its release in 2011. One of the reasons for its enduring popularity is its vast and dedicated modding community. Modding has become an integral part of the Skyrim experience, and millions of players have ventured into the world of modifications to enhance their gameplay and create unique experiences. In this article, we’ll delve into the world of Skyrim modding, exploring the reasons behind its immense popularity.
Endless Customization Possibilities
One of the primary reasons people mod Skyrim is the ability to personalize their gaming experience. Bethesda’s vast open world, rife with content, encourages creativity and experimentation. The game’s modding infrastructure, powered by theCreation Engine, allows users to create and share modifications using a range of tools. With millions of community-created mods available, gamers can customize almost every aspect of the game, including graphics, sound effects, gameplay mechanics, and narrative.
Improving User Experience
Many mods tackle specific issues that players deem frustrating or unrealistic. By addressing these problems, creators can improve gameplay, increase accessibility, or enhance immersion. These modifications can range from:
• Optimization scripts that streamline performance or reduce loading times
• Graphics mods that enhance visual fidelity or change the game’s aesthetic
• Balance tweaks that rebalance combat mechanics or AI behaviors
• Gameplay overhauls that transform the player’s experience
Collaborative Storytelling
Skyrim’s mods also facilitate collaborative storytelling, as writers, artists, and audio designers join forces to craft new narratives or expand on existing ones. Epic questlines, fictional characters, and alternate factions emerge, enriching the game’s lore and offering a fresh perspective on familiar settings. This collaborative creativity fosters a sense of community and shared ownership of the game.

Common Mod Categories
Skyrim mods can be broadly classified into categories:
| Mod Category | Description |
|---|---|
| Graphics Mods | Enhances visual quality, changes appearances, or modifies lighting/ textures |
| Gameplay Tweaks | Rebalances or alters gameplay mechanics, Ai behaviors, or combat system |
| Quest Mods | Adds new quests, locations, or characters, extending the game’s narrative or gameplay |
| Roleplay Mods | Affects NPC behavior, companions, or player-character abilities to aid roleplaying |
| Mechanics Mods | Introduces new game mechanics, factions, or systems to further gameplay diversity |
| Art and Audio Mods | Swaps sound effects, soundtrack, or visuals to recast the game’s sensory experience |
| Bug fixes and Patches | Fills gaps in the original game’s coding, optimizes performance, or erases bugs |
